COMMUNITY BENEFIT FUND
CRITERIA AND ELIGIBILITY
The Community Benefit Fund (CBF) is administered by the Ray Windfarm Fund CIC. It is open to charities, businesses and organisations who are able to deliver tangible community benefit relevant to the needs of the communities in the area of benefit.
- All applications are a two-stage process the first of which is to complete an enquiry form. Applicants will receive an acknowledgement within 10 days which will indicate the next date for consideration of applications.
- It is expected that the CIC Board will meet on up to six occasions a year to consider applications.

WHAT CAN’T BE FUNDED?
LOOKING AFTER THE ENVIRONMENT
We are sorry, but there are some things we are not allowed to fund:
- contributions to general appeals or circulars
- religious activity which is not for wider public benefit
- political activity
- public bodies to carry out their statutory obligation
- activities which solely support animal welfare
- activities which have already taken place
- grant making by other organisations
- privately owned and profit-distributing companies or limited partnership
- any activities likely to bring the reputation of Vattenfall or the Community Foundation into disrepute.
THE SMALL DONATIONS FUND
Mini grants up to £500
This ‘Small Donation Fund’ (SDF) is available for local groups and organisations to request a donation up to a maximum figure of £500.00 each grant year. A fund of £1,200 each year will be available to each Parish represented on the CIC Board (Bavington, Birtley, Corsenside, Elsdon, Kirkwhelpington, Otterburn). A total sum of £2,800 each year will be available for the Parishes outside the six represented on the CIC but within the catchment area of Ray Windfarm ( parts of Bellingham, Capheaton, Chollerton, Wallington Demesne, Rothley, Hollinghill and Hepple. See the map on the home page. Ask the administrator if you are not sure that you are included).
Requests for a donation could be to support such things as a children’s Christmas party, a coach trip for elderly residents, purchase of materials to help a group to operate or improve, a small local project fundraisers
HOW TO APPLY FOR A DONATION FROM THIS FUND
To make a request, click the button below to register and submit your interest. We may ask for:
- The amount of money you are you asking for
- The reason you need it
- Those who will benefit from the donation
- The parish you live in
- The date you need the money
If your request is recommended by the Ray Wind Funds director representing your parish it will be sent for approval to the Board. Once approved you will be asked to complete a very simple form and payment will be made very quickly to your verified bank account.
